A weekend backpacker measures pack-up time in leisurely minutes. A chaser measures it in radar scans. When a supercell jumps from severe-warned to tornado-warned, you have roughly the time it takes a Level-3 scan to refresh (about 4–6 minutes in SAILS mode) to break camp, stow poles, and roll. That reality shapes every gear choice: no complicated cabin geometry, no aluminum poles that bend in 50 mph outflow, no rainfly that requires a degree in origami to refold.

Anchoring and Wind Strategy

Even the best dome tent fails if you stake it wrong. Use 9-inch steel V-stakes (not the aluminum twigs that ship in the box) and drive them at 45 degrees away from the tent body. Run guy-lines on every available loop—don't skip them because it's "only" a Slight risk day. Outflow boundaries routinely produce 40–55 mph gusts that weren't in the forecast.

For canopies, weight every leg. Stakes alone won't hold a 10x10 in chase-relevant winds. I use four 40-lb sandbags as primaries plus four ratchet-strapped concrete pavers as backups when storms are forecast within 50 miles.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the fastest tent to pack up for storm chasing?

A freestanding 2–3 person dome tent with shock-corded poles and a single-piece rainfly packs fastest—typically 3–4 minutes once you've practiced. Avoid "instant" cabin tents; their hinged frames are quick to deploy but slow and finicky to fold, and the boxy profile catches wind dangerously.

Can I sleep in my tent during an active tornado warning?

Absolutely not. No fabric shelter offers protection from tornadic winds, lofted debris, or hail above 1.5 inches. If you're under a warning, drive to the nearest sturdy building or designated shelter. Tents are for between-chase rest only, never for riding out severe weather.

How do I keep my tent from blowing away in outflow winds?

Use 9-inch steel V-stakes driven at a 45-degree angle, deploy every guy-line the tent ships with, and orient the lowest profile (typically the foot end) into the prevailing wind direction. For canopies, add 40+ pounds of weight per leg in addition to staking.

What's the best canopy for staging chase gear quickly?

A center-pole pop-up like the CROWN SHADES CenterLok One-Push deploys solo in under 90 seconds, which beats truss-frame designs that need two people. For team operations where setup speed matters less than pocket organization, the standard CROWN SHADES 10x10 with pockets is the better pick.

Do I need a 4-season tent for storm chase season?

No. Chase season (March–June primarily) is a 3-season environment. A 4-season mountaineering tent is overbuilt, heavier, and packs slower—the exact wrong tradeoffs for quick strike work. A quality 3-season dome with a full-coverage rainfly handles every condition you'll realistically face.

Can a hammock replace a tent for chasing?

Only as a supplement. A hammock like the Wise Owl Outfitters model is unbeatable for 90-minute power naps at tree-lined rest stops, but you'll want a real tent for full overnights, treeless plains camping, and any night with precipitation in the forecast.

How do I dry a soaked tent on a multi-day chase trip?

Pitch a pop-up canopy or shower tent at your next stop, drape the wet tent body over the canopy frame, and run a battery fan underneath. A Wolfwise changing tent works as a portable drying closet for smaller items like socks, base layers, and rain shells.
